  1. Maria Santos's post in ran our first ARES simulated emergency test last weekend — some thoughts was marked as the answer   
    so we finally did our county SET last saturday and honestly it was a real eye opener. we had maybe 14 operators show up which is better than last year but we still had some pretty significant gaps when things started to get complicated in the scenario.
    the scenario was basically a prolonged power outage combined with a communications failure at the EOC — nothing too exotic, the kind of thing that actually happens. what caught us off guard was how quickly the net control situation got messy when we had three different served agencies all trying to check in at the same time and nobody had really established clear priority traffic procedures ahead of time. i mean we had them written down somewhere but under even mild simulated pressure people kind of forgot.
    the other thing that got me was battery power. we talk about this constantly at meetings but when it came time to actually run on battery for the full four hour exercise, two of our operators ran low way sooner than expected because they hadnt actually tested their setups under real load before. one guy had a great radio but was running a tiny little gel cell that had been sitting in his trunk for probably two years. lesson learned the hard way i guess.
    curious if other groups have found good ways to build traffic priority into muscle memory during training, or if there are tabletop exercises that work better than doing full SET style activations for that kind of thing. we want to do quarterly drills this year instead of just the annual one.
  2. Maria Santos's post in new to repeaters — not sure if im doing something wrong with the tone was marked as the answer   
    yeah the tone thing trips up a lot of new folks. so CTCSS is basically a subaudible tone your radio sends along with your transmission, and the repeater uses it to decide whether to open up or not — keeps it from keying up on random noise or signals from far away. the 100.0 in the listing means you need to program 100.0 Hz as your transmit tone (sometimes labeled CTCSS T or Tone or TX CTCSS depending on the radio or software). you dont necessarily need to set a receive tone unless you want to squelch out anything that comes through without it, but most people leave that off.
    in chirp there should be a Tone Mode column — set that to Tone, then set the CTCSS Freq to 100.0 and make sure youre saving it to the right channel. double check your offset direction too, most 2m repeaters are plus 600 kHz but some are minus, the directory should say.
    on the etiquette side — if theres a conversation going on, wait for a pause between transmissions, key up and just say your callsign and say youre monitoring or standing by. most people are pretty welcoming, especially to new hams. just dont step on someone mid-sentence and youll be fine.
  3. Maria Santos's post in confused about where exactly i can transmit on 40m as a general was marked as the answer   
    so the short version is part 97 is the law, the ARRL band plan is just a gentlemans agreement that most people follow to keep things organized. you wont get your license revoked for ignoring the band plan but you might annoy a lot of people.
    for general on 40m you get phone privileges from 7.175 to 7.300 MHz. below that down to 7.025 is CW and digital modes for generals too. the band plan further divides that up into where people typically do SSB vs where the digital stuff hangs out but again thats not law.
    the band edge thing is about your signal splatter. if youre running SSB and you tune right to 7.175 your actual transmitted signal depending on your sideband and audio extends a few kHz, so you could actually be transmitting below your privileges without meaning to. most people say stay at least 3 kHz inside the edge to be safe. 7.125 is in the extra class segment so as a general you really cant be there on phone, your buddy was right to flag it.

  6. Maria Santos's post in field comms setup for county ARES exercise next month — generator questions mostly was marked as the answer   
    the generator isolation thing you described is smart, that's exactly what i do. the eu2200i is pretty clean to begin with but you still get hash on certain bands especially if the load changes — running the radio off the battery with the charger maintaining it eliminates like 90% of that headache. just make sure your charger itself isnt noisy, some of those smart chargers are awful on 40m.
    on the antenna question — painters poles work but they're a pain to keep vertical without a lot of guying and in a parking lot you dont always have great anchor points. i've had decent luck with a telescoping squid pole lashed to whatever is already there, a fence post, a sign pole, whatever. for 80m you kinda need the height anyway so even getting the center up 25ft helps more than you'd think. linked dipoles are a solid choice, more so than a trap dipole for multi band field work in my opinion just because there's nothing to break or get waterlogged.
    for the 6 hour exercise on battery alone, a 40ah lifepo4 running a 7300 at maybe 60-70% of rated draw you're probably looking at 4-5 hours comfortable depending on how much you transmit. i'd run the generator for an hour mid-exercise to top off and then you're fine. no reason to run it the whole time if you dont have to, saves fuel and your ears.

  9. Maria Santos's post in Winlink setup confusion - RMS gateway vs Telnet, which one am I actually connecting to? was marked as the answer   
    yeah the hybrid network thing confuses a lot of people at first. basically Winlink Express will try RF first if you have a channel selected, but if the propagation is garbage or your timing is off it'll silently fall back to CMS over internet. if you want to force RF-only you need to go into the session settings and specifically choose "Vara HF" or "Pactor" or whatever modem you're using as a dedicated session type instead of the hybrid option. that way it wont fall back and if the connection fails it just fails, which is actually what you want for testing purposes.
    the attic dipole might honestly be fine depending on your band and time of day, 40m in the midwest you should be hitting something. pull up the RMS list on winlink.org and look at what stations are showing recent activity near your grid square, then manually enter that frequency rather than letting it scan. the auto channel scan takes forever and sometimes locks onto a station that's technically in range but has a horrible path.
    for your gateway question - technically yes you can run RMS Relay on the same machine but it's kind of a pain and they really do recommend a dedicated setup, especially if you want it to run 24/7. the sysop software (RMS Packet or RMS Trimode depending on what you're doing) needs the radio to itself basically. lots of people run it on a cheap mini PC or an old laptop they had lying around.
